    Dealerships

    Car key programmers near me fobs have become a vital part of modern vehicles, providing convenience and security to drivers. They can be used to lock and unlock a vehicle, trigger the security alarm of the vehicle and even turn it on with the correct key used to turn the ignition. If these devices become damaged or lost they need to be replaced or reprogrammed in order to ensure proper functionality. Many people are shocked to learn that the cost of reprogramming the device can be very expensive, especially when the service is offered by a dealership. Knowing the costs can help you decide if you want to go to an auto locksmith or dealership to get this service.

    The kind of key you have will have a major impact on the cost to reprogram your device. There are a myriad of types of key fobs. These range from the basic keys to more sophisticated transponder models. Each type comes with its own features and programming needs that will affect the total cost. Certain keys might also require special programming that's not accessible to the general public. This requires an appointment with an agent.

    Some people believe that reprogramming the key fobs themselves will save them money. This is sometimes true. Based on the particular model, some fobs can be programmed using instructions in the vehicle owner's manual or online, without needing to take it to an agent. However for more advanced fobs that are integrated into the car keys programming's key or that require a specialized FOBIK chip it is not always feasible.

    Some large auto parts retailers like AutoZone offer replacement remotes with instructions on how to self-programmed. However, this isn't the case for most vehicles, since they require to be paired with the computer of the vehicle using specialized equipment to ensure that the remote is working properly. This is a risky process in that any error could cause data corruption on the key fob. This is why it's best to leave this job to an expert.

    Auto Locksmiths

    Modern cars are stocked with key fobs that can unlock and lock the doors and arm or dearm alarm systems, and even start the car key reprogram near me engine. While these devices are extremely convenient, they can also be a problem. The cost of replacing a key fob that is damaged or has lost its battery could be substantial. Installing a new device could be difficult and requires a specialist to program it correctly. Fortunately auto locksmiths are readily available to offer car key fob programming near me for a fraction of the cost of the dealer.

    A professional locksmith who provides a car key fob replacement service may have specialized equipment that is capable of working with most types of automobiles. Some locksmiths can reprogram an old key fob or keyless remote for another vehicle. However, this isn't always possible and is contingent on the year, make and model of the vehicle.

    You should always consider calling a locksmith in your area prior to going to the dealer to get your programing car keys key fob replaced. Locksmiths will usually provide a superior service than dealerships, and will cost less. A professional locksmith has the tools and expertise required to set up a key fob, and then program it into your vehicle. They also offer a guarantee on their work.

    Certain manufacturers restrict dealers from selling or programming key fobs from aftermarket manufacturers. The aftermarket devices have an entirely different encryption method than the original keyfob from the manufacturer, which could cause problems with your car's safety system. However some dealers we spoke with told us that they are willing to program the aftermarket fobs for their customers, as they are aware of the potential risks associated with it.

    A professional locksmith uses an instrument called a transponder capable of programming a key fob. This tool can read the unique serial numbers and other details from your car's fob. It then matches the information with the correct key code in the computer system of your car.

    If your vehicle is new or old key fobs are susceptible to hacking attempts. Criminals make use of specialized equipment that amplifies signals to fool the car and key fob into believing that they are closer than they are. This can cause your ignition key or key fob to be activated, which can cause theft. You can purchase gadgets like faraday bags that block these signals and to stop them from working.
